Anaïs Lacasse
Anaïs Lacasse, PhD, is a full professor at the University of Quebec in Abitibi-Témiscamingue (UQAT) in Rouyn-Noranda. She directs UQAT’s Institutional Research Chair in Chronic Pain Epidemiology, focusing on real-world medication and healthcare utilization trajectories, survey and health administrative data linkage, and sex, gender, and other sociodemographic differences in pain treatment. She also has a particular interest in the validation of measurement instruments to strengthen research capacity in pain. Dr. Lacasse serves as Clinical Affairs co-director of the Quebec Pain Research Network (QPRN) and co-director of the Optimal Use Axis of the Quebec Network on Drug Research. Her excellence in graduate supervision has been recognized multiple times, notably with the Canadian Pain Society Outstanding Pain Mentorship Award in 2023.
